Equipment

Crock-Pot or slow cooker, knife, cutting board, mixing bowl

Ingredients

  • 28 ounces sausage or 28 ounces kielbasa
  • 1 cup Heinz ketchup
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ar (C & H)
  • 1 (8 ounce) can pineapple chunks in juice
  • 1 medium green bell pepper, sliced into large chunks
  • 1 medium maui onion, sliced into large chunks
  • 1 pinch soy sauce, to taste

Instructions

  1. Slice Kielbasa into 1/2 inch slices and place in crock pot.

  2. Add the bell pepper, onion and pineapple chunks.

  3. In a separate bowl mix ketchup, brown sugar and pineapple juice.

  4. stir until thoroughly blended.

  5. Mix all ingredients into crock pot and Cook on low for approximately 4 1/2-5 hours.
